Following Friday night’s prime and Saturday night’s performance, Mohammad Taher from Saudi Arabia left Arab Idol.
Despite his popularity, Taher received the least amount of votes alongside Carmen Sulaiman from Egypt. They were both in the danger zone.
The judges had different opinions on whether or not to give him the “save card,” but alas, he was voted off.
